Environmental Benefits of Cultivating Castor Bean Plants
Definition: Castor bean plants (Ricinus communis) are a type of perennial flowering shrub that is widely cultivated for its seeds, which contain castor oil. When grown in agricultural settings, castor bean plants offer several environmental benefits.1. Soil Improvement
Castor bean plants have deep root systems that help improve soil structure and fertility. The roots penetrate deep into the soil, breaking up compacted layers and improving water infiltration. This enhances soil aeration and nutrient availability, promoting healthier plant growth.Furthermore, castor bean plants have the ability to accumulate nutrients such as nitrogen, phosphorus, and potassium from the soil. When the plants are harvested and the leaves and stems are incorporated back into the soil, these nutrients are returned to the ecosystem, reducing the need for synthetic fertilizers.

2. Carbon Sequestration
Castor bean plants are known for their high carbon sequestration potential. Through the process of photosynthesis, these plants absorb carbon dioxide from the atmosphere and convert it into organic matter. The carbon is then stored in the plant’s biomass, including its leaves, stems, and roots.By cultivating castor bean plants, farmers can contribute to reducing greenhouse gas emissions and mitigating climate change. The carbon stored in the plant’s biomass remains sequestered until decomposition occurs, which can take several years.

4. Water Conservation
Castor bean plants have a relatively low water requirement compared to many other crops. They are well-adapted to arid and semi-arid regions, making them suitable for cultivation in areas with limited water resources.Furthermore, the deep root system of castor bean plants helps to reduce soil erosion and water runoff. The roots bind the soil particles together, preventing them from being washed away during heavy rainfall. This helps to conserve water and protect the quality of nearby water bodies.
